How To Change Car Key Battery Toyota RAV4

change rav4 key battery

To change your Toyota RAV4 key fob battery, first slide the fob cover to access the mechanical key, which you’ll use to pry open the fob. Remove the old CR2032 battery and insert the new one with the positive side facing up. Press the fob halves back together and test the buttons to verify it works. Step-by-Step Guide to Accessing the RAV4 Key Fob

To access your RAV4 key fob, start by sliding the key fob cover to expose the mechanical key. Once you’ve removed the key, locate the designated slot on the fob and use it to carefully pry the fob open. Make sure to handle the components gently to avoid damaging the casing during this process.

Pry Open Fob

With the mechanical key now extracted from your Toyota RAV4 key fob, you can proceed to pry open the fob itself. Start by inserting the key into the designated slot to create leverage. Gently twist the key to separate the two halves without damaging the casing. If needed, a small flat-head screwdriver can assist in this process.

How to Easily Install Your New 2032 Battery

Installing your new 2032 battery is a straightforward process that guarantees your key fob functions properly. Start by ensuring the battery is oriented correctly, with the positive side facing up. Carefully place the new battery into the compartment, aligning it with the battery contacts for peak performance.

Once inserted, press the two halves of the key fob together firmly to seal it securely. After closing the fob, test it by pressing the buttons to confirm that the red light activates, indicating successful installation.

Testing Your RAV4 Key Fob After Battery Installation

After replacing the battery in your RAV4 key fob, it’s essential to test its functionality to verify everything is working correctly. Begin by pressing any button on the key fob; if the red light activates, your key fob performance is likely intact. Confirm you’re standing within a reasonable distance from your vehicle to facilitate proper communication with the car’s locking system. If the red light doesn’t illuminate, check the battery compatibility—make sure it’s seated correctly and the fob is securely closed. Next, test all functions: locking, opening, and the panic button, to confirm everything operates as expected. Should issues persist after these tests, consider these troubleshooting tips: reprogram the key fob per your vehicle’s manual or consult a professional for assistance. How to Properly Dispose of Your RAV4 Key Fob Battery?

responsible battery disposal practices

When it comes to disposing of your RAV4 key fob battery, it’s crucial to follow local regulations to guarantee environmental safety. Lithium batteries, like the CR2032 in your key fob, can greatly impact the environment if not disposed of correctly. Here are some battery recycling options to reflect upon:

  • Check for local recycling centers: Many offer programs specifically for lithium-ion batteries.
  • Look for designated drop-off locations: Some municipalities host hazardous waste disposal events.
  • Cover battery terminals with tape: This prevents accidental short-circuiting during disposal.

If you’re unsure of the best disposal methods, consult your vehicle’s owner manual or reach out to local waste management authorities. By following these steps, you contribute to reducing the environmental impact of hazardous waste and promote responsible battery recycling.
